Red Sox Agree To Terms With John Lackey, Looking At Chapman
The Red Sox agreed to terms with free agent John Lackey on Monday, as the number one free agent pitcher on the market inked a five-year deal. -Lackey joins a Red Sox rotation which appears to be very much ready to compete in the AL East. It will include Josh Beckett, Daisuke Matsuzaka, Jon Lester, Tim Wakefield, and several more …

Philadelphia Phillies 9 New York Mets 7- What’s better than ending a game by turning a triple play? How about ending a game by turning an UNASSISTED triple play? That’s what happened to Phillies second baseman Eric Bruntlett, who turned an unassisted triple play to preserve a two-run victory for Philadelphia, who improved to 71-50 on the season. It was …
